Reclaiming Your Birthright: A Guide to Few Nights More If you’ve ever wanted to trade the typical hero's journey for a more gothic, power-hungry quest, Few Nights More by developer Aeterna Ludi might be your next obsession. This unique indie title blends with strategic castle management , putting you in the shoes of a Vampire Lord seeking to reclaim lost territories from humanity.

: Even if a run ends in defeat, you accumulate Heritage Points. Use these to permanently upgrade your Lord’s stats, unlock new talents, and even gain access to different castles for future attempts.
